We observe the weight of bears before and after winter:

xbar difference = 45 lbs

s difference= 4.7

n = 30

Find and interpret the confidence interval (95%)

Evaluate responses using AI:

OFF

Answer explanation

(+, +) --> Mu1 is higher

We are 95% confident that the weight of all bears in the national park are 43.25 to 46.76 pounds higher before winter compared to after winter.

We are 95% confident that the weight of all bears in the national park decreases after winter.
